What does NBIS require regarding documentation?

Explanation:
NBIS requires a formal written record for each bridge inspection. The documentation must capture the inspection findings and any safety actions taken to address issues. In practice, this means recording observed defects, locations, severities, and resulting condition ratings, along with details of any temporary or permanent actions implemented or recommended (such as load restrictions, repairs, or detours). Photos can accompany the report, but the standard centers on having a clear written summary of what was found and what was done. This creates an accountable, traceable record for follow-up and reporting to overseeing agencies.
